Keep reading: http://www.spurstalk.com/forums/show...09#post6448109Spurs coach Gregg Popovich puts Manu Ginobili’s timetable to return from a strained right hamstring at weeks rather than days, a significant setback to the team’s pre-playoff preparation.
“It’s a huge blow for us,” he said, “because he’s the guy that allows our second team to do what they’ve been doing all year long.
